Title: A Spinel Oxynitride with Visible-Light Photocatalytic Activity

Journal Article · · ChemSusChem

Spinel zinc gallium oxynitride photocatalysts are prepared by the sol-gel method, at 550 C. In these materials, of base composition ZnGa{sub 2}O{sub 4} (octahedral Ga), reaction with ammonia leads to ZnGa{sub 2}O{sub x}N{sub y}, with a dramatic reduction of the bandgap to 2.7 eV, with just 1.3% N and no loss of Zn. At 850 C this phase is converted into wurzite (tetrahedral Ga). The novel oxynitrides also show visible-light photocatalytic activity towards the degradation of methylene blue.
